    Starts 9/11 ends at end of season - Must buy 7 products in one transaction and receive $7 in steeler bucks

    Use discount code: PG+ to get 10% off online orders
    a maximum of 14 codes may be used per transaction online

    Locations:

    For a limited time, earn seven Black and Gold Bucks when you purchase seven participating products in a single transaction with your Giant Eagle Advantage Card® — redeemable for apparel, gear and more online at Steelers.com/catalog and at Steelers Sideline stores:

    325 Pittsburgh Mills Circle,
    Tarentum, PA 15084-3837

    163 Monroeville Mall,
    Monroeville, PA 15146-2224

    301 South Hills Village
    Bethel Park, PA 15241

    Grove City Premium Outlets I-79 at Rt 208
    Grove City, PA 16217 Suite 210

    Heinz Field *
    100 Art Rooney Avenue
    Pittsburgh, PA 15212
    * Black and Gold Bucks not valid on game day at Heinz Field store.
